Atlanta-area E85 will be cheap tomorrow - $1.85 a gallon for two hours

Filed under: Ethanol, Flex-Fuel


click picture to enlarge

Sorry to anyone in Atlanta who could've used this information today, but I just noticed it now: a half-dozen fuel stations are offering E85 for $1.85 a gallon tomorrow. The low price - subsidized/sponsored by the Ethanol Promotion and Information Council (EPIC), Clean FUEL Distribution, Indore Oil and BP - also happened today at six other stations. The deal is here because these 12 shops are all new ethanol retailers (Wonder how the post office feels about this?), and EPIC and the other promoters want people to fill up their flex-fuel vehicles with the biofuel. Speaking of which, only vehicles can be tanked during the two-hour sale, not portable gas carriers.
